#d03f90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d03f90 is composed of 81.6% red, 24.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 326.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 53.1%. #d03f90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#a10021.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d03f90 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d03f90 has RGB values of R:208, G:63,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.31,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13647760.

Hex triplet d03f90 #d03f90
RGB Decimal 208, 63, 144 rgb(208,63,144)
RGB Percent 81.6, 24.7, 56.5 rgb(81.6%,24.7%,56.5%)
CMYK 0, 70, 31, 18
HSL 326.5°, 60.7, 53.1 hsl(326.5,60.7%,53.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 326.5°, 69.7, 81.6
Web Safe cc3399 #cc3399
CIE-LAB 50.665, 63.446, -12.724
XYZ 32.824, 18.981, 28.319
xyY 0.41, 0.237, 18.981
CIE-LCH 50.665, 64.709, 348.66
CIE-LUV 50.665, 84.546, -28.922
Hunter-Lab 43.568, 58.24, -8.041
Binary 11010000, 00111111, 10010000

Shades and Tints of #d03f90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0309 is the darkest color, while #fef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d03f90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#907f88 is the less saturated color, while #fe1195 is the most saturated one.
